The Growth of eSports
eSports has transformed gaming into a professional and spectator-driven phenomenon. Competitive tournaments attract millions of viewers worldwide, turning skilled gamers into celebrities and creating lucrative opportunities:
- Professional Leagues: Games like League of Legends, Dota 2, and Counter-Strike have established organized leagues with substantial prizes.
- Streaming Revenue: Platforms such as Twitch and YouTube Gaming allow players to monetize their content through subscriptions, donations, and sponsorships.
- Global Connectivity: Gamers from different countries can compete together, creating diverse and vibrant communities.
- Fan Engagement: Interactive chats, social media, and live commentary enhance viewer participation and loyalty.
The popularity of eSports has also inspired innovative business models that combine technology, marketing, and entertainment.

Understanding the Economics of Gaming
Video games and eSports have become significant contributors to the global economy. Revenue streams are diverse, allowing both developers and players to benefit financially:
| Revenue Stream | Description | Example |
| Game Sales | Direct purchases of digital or physical copies | AAA titles, indie games |
| In-Game Purchases | Virtual items, skins, and upgrades | Cosmetic skins, loot boxes |
| Subscriptions | Access to premium content and features | Xbox Game Pass, PlayStation Plus |
| Sponsorships & Advertising | Partnered promotions and brand integrations | Streamer collaborations, in-game ads |
Understanding these revenue models helps gamers and entrepreneurs navigate the digital entertainment space strategically.
How Technology Shapes the Gaming Experience
Technological innovation continues to drive the evolution of video games and eSports platforms:
- Cloud Gaming: Reduces hardware barriers and allows streaming of high-quality games.
- Virtual Reality (VR) & Augmented Reality (AR): Immersive experiences that engage players in unique ways.
- Artificial Intelligence: Personalizes gameplay, predicts player behavior, and enhances matchmaking.
- Analytics Tools: Track engagement and performance, helping platforms optimize content and design.
These innovations make digital gaming more accessible, engaging, and data-driven than ever before.
